Healthcare MCP Server
One-stop healthcare data access covering drugs, literature, coding, and imaging. All public APIs — no PHI handling.
Healthcare MCP server with 9 tools: FDA drug info, PubMed research, clinical trials, ICD-10 lookups, medRxiv preprints, DICOM metadata, Health.gov topics, and BMI calculator.
- Look up FDA drug information and interactions through natural language
- Search PubMed and clinical trials for evidence-based research
- Perform ICD-10 lookups and medical coding validation
